Método IWMDMLogger::LogString (wmdmlog.h)

El método LogString registra una cadena en el archivo de registro actual. Se agrega un retorno de carro y avance de línea a cada entrada de registro.

Sintaxis

HRESULT LogString(
  [in] DWORD dwFlags,
  [in] LPSTR pszSrcName,
  [in] LPSTR pszLog
);

Parámetros

[in] dwFlags

Marcas que controlan la forma en que se registra una cadena. Este parámetro es una combinación de uno o varios de los valores siguientes.

Valor Descripción
WMDM_LOG_SEV_INFO Etiquete la entrada de registro como informativa.
WMDM_LOG_SEV_WARN Etiquete la entrada de registro como advertencia.
WMDM_LOG_SEV_ERROR Etiquete la entrada de registro como un error.
WMDM_LOG_NOTIMESTAMP No incluya una marca de tiempo en la entrada de registro. Las marcas de tiempo están en formato ISO menos la información de zona horaria.

[in] pszSrcName

Puntero a una cadena que contiene el nombre del módulo que realiza la entrada de registro. Este parámetro puede ser NULL.

[in] pszLog

Puntero a una cadena que se va a copiar en el registro. Este parámetro puede ser NULL.

Valor devuelto

El método devuelve un valor HRESULT. Todos los métodos de interfaz de Windows Media Administrador de dispositivos pueden devolver cualquiera de las siguientes clases de códigos de error:

  • Códigos de error COM estándar
  • Códigos de error de Windows convertidos en valores HRESULT
  • Códigos de error de windows Media Administrador de dispositivos
Para obtener una lista extensa de posibles códigos de error, consulte Códigos de error.

Requisitos

Requisito Value
Plataforma de destino Windows
Encabezado wmdmlog.h
Library Mssachlp.lib

Consulte también

Habilitar el registro

Interfaz IWMDMLogger